在当今数据驱动的时代,掌握数据库技术已经成为了软件开发者和数据分析师不可或缺的技能,MySQL以其开源、高效、稳定和支持多种操作系统的特点,成为了最受欢迎的关系型数据库管理系统之一,面对市场上琳琅满目的MySQL书籍和教材,如何选择一本适合自己的学习材料成为了许多初学者的难题,本文旨在为您提供一份详尽的MySQL教材推荐清单,帮助您从众多选项中做出明智的选择。
作者:Alan Beaulieu
简介:这本书是学习SQL语言的经典之作,涵盖了SQL的基础知识以及高级特性,对于初学者来说,这是一部不可多得的入门教材,它详细介绍了SQL的基本查询、过滤、多表查询、集合、数据操作、分组和聚合、子查询、连接、条件逻辑、事务、索引和约束、视图等内容,书中还针对大数据、SQL跨平台数据库服务和数据分析等领域的需求,增加了处理大型数据库的实现策略和扩展技术,以及报表和分析工具等内容。
适用人群:数据库应用开发者、数据库管理员、SQL相关从业者
特点循序渐进,每章主题相对独立,提供丰富可扩展的示例和精选练习,有利于读者有效学习和快速掌握SQL语言。
2. 《MySQL是怎样使用的:快速入门MySQL》
作者:李明
简介:本书采用通俗易懂的表达方式,对如何使用MySQL进行了详细的介绍,从零基础用户的角度出发,依照用户认知习惯,从MySQL的安装开始,介绍了MySQL的服务器程序和客户端程序的使用、MySQL的数据类型、数据库和表的基本操作、列的属性、MySQL中的表达式和函数、简单和复杂的增删改查语句等入门知识,还介绍了视图、存储程序、备份与恢复、用户与权限管理等高级概念以及使用Java语言连接MySQL服务器的方法。
适用人群:MySQL初学人员
特点深入浅出,通俗易懂,契合MySQL初学人员的学习曲线,可帮助初学人员迅速入门MySQL。
3. 《MySQL是怎样运行的:从根儿上理解MySQL》
作者:何登成
简介:本书采用诙谐幽默的表达方式,对MySQL的底层运行原理进行了深入的介绍,内容涵盖了使用MySQL的同学在求职面试和工作中常见的一些核心概念,如MySQL的服务器程序和客户端程序、启动选项和系统变量、使用的字符集等,还介绍了记录、页面、索引、表空间的结构和用法,单表查询、连接查询的执行原理,MySQL基于成本和规则的优化,以及事务和锁的相关概念。
适用人群:MySQL技术人员、DBA、数据库行业新人
特点:通过轻松幽默的方式讲述复杂的技术概念,使读者能够彻底了解MySQL的运行原理。
4. 《深入浅出MySQL:数据库开发、优化与管理维护(第3版)》
作者:唐汉明 杨琪
简介:本书源自网易公司多位资深数据库专家数年的经验总结和心得,基于MySQL 5.7版本进行了内容升级,并对MySQL 8.0的重要功能进行了介绍,全书分为“基础篇”、“开发篇”、“优化篇”、“管理维护篇”和“架构篇”5个部分,共32章,内容涵盖了MySQL的安装与配置、SQL基础、数据类型、运算符、常用函数、表类型选择、数据类型选择、字符集、索引设计、开发常用数据库对象、事务控制和锁定语句、SQL Mode及相关问题、MySQL分区等主题。
适用人群:数据库管理人员、数据库开发人员、系统维护人员、数据库初学者及其他数据库从业人员
特点实用,覆盖广泛,讲解由浅入深,提供大量一线工作实例,具有较强的实战性和可操作性。
作者:Baron Schwartz, Peter Zaitsev, Vadim Tkachenko, and others
简介:这本书是MySQL领域的经典之作,影响了一代又一代的DBA和技术人员,第4版中增加了大量对MySQL 5.7和8.0版本新特性的介绍,删除了一些在新版本中已经废弃或者不再常用的功能,还增加了对云数据库的介绍,减少了在官方文档中已有的基础使用和配置相关内容,书中不但总结了前两版的成功经验和广泛好评,还根据读者反馈对第3版中存在的不足进行了完善。
适用人群:数据库管理员(DBA)、开发人员
特点全面,经过大规模运维验证的策略总结,适合不同层次的读者。
6. 《MySQL技术内幕InnoDB存储引擎(第2版)》
作者:姜承尧
简介:作为国内唯一一本关于InnoDB的专著,本书的第1版广受好评,第2版不仅针对最新的MySQL 5.6对相关内容进行了全面的补充,还根据广大读者的反馈意见对第1版中存在的不足进行了完善,书中从源代码的角度深度解析了InnoDB的许多关键特性,如缓冲池、二次写、自适应哈希索引、redo日志、double write、change buffer等,非常适合想要深入了解InnoDB存储引擎的读者。
适用人群:数据库开发人员、数据库管理人员、数据库架构师
特点:深度解析InnoDB存储引擎的关键特性,适合有一定基础想要深入研究的读者。
推荐的六本MySQL教材各具特色,涵盖了从入门到精通的不同阶段,无论是初学者还是有经验的数据库管理人员,都可以在这些书籍中找到适合自己的学习资料。《SQL学习指南(第3版)》和《MySQL是怎样使用的:快速入门MySQL》适合零基础的读者;《MySQL是怎样运行的:从根儿上理解MySQL》和《MySQL技术内幕InnoDB存储引擎(第2版)》则更适合想要深入了解MySQL运行原理的读者;《深入浅出MySQL:数据库开发、优化与管理维护(第3版)》和《高性能MySQL(第4版)》则是进阶学习和最佳实践的绝佳选择,希望这份推荐能够帮助您在MySQL的学习道路上更进一步。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态